Our verdict is Pathogenic. Variant got 14 ACMG points: 14P and 0B. PVS1PS1_ModeratePM2PP5_Moderate
The NM_003001.5(SDHC):c.2T>C(p.Met1?) variant causes a start lost change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★).

Experimental studies and prediction algorithms are not available or were not evaluated, and the functional significance of this variant is currently unknown. For these reasons, this variant has been classified as Pathogenic. Disruption of the initiator codon has been observed in individuals with clinical features of SDHC-related conditions (PMID: 11062460, 19454582, 22351710; SOURCE:). It has also been observed to segregate with disease in related individuals. This variant is not present in population databases (gnomAD no frequency). This sequence change affects the initiator methionine of the SDHC mRNA. The next in-frame methionine is located at codon 38. -
